Methods of determining insecticidal activity and mode of action

PCT designated stageWO2026109741A1BiocideAnimal repellantsBehavioral responseZoology
A method of determining an insecticidal mode of action of at least one substance is provided, the method comprising: exposing at least one insect to the at least one substance; obtaining behavioural response data characterising a response of the at least one insect to the at least one substance; processing the behavioural response data to identify one or more behavioural responses, wherein the one or more behavioural responses are or correspond to one or more respective phenotypes of the at least one insect; generating a behavioural fingerprint based on the one or more behavioural responses; comparing the behavioural fingerprint to a library reference; and identifying the corresponding insecticidal mode of action of the at least one substance A corresponding apparatus and system are also provided.

A method for urban block light-heat human factor prediction and evaluation based on multi-modal behavior coupling

This invention discloses a method for predicting and evaluating urban street light and heat human factors based on multimodal behavioral coupling, belonging to the field of urban microclimate environment and human comfort assessment technology. The method includes the following specific steps: S1 Multimodal data acquisition; S2 Data preprocessing and multimodal input fusion; S3 Light-heat-human factor coupling modeling; S4 Response prediction and deep learning modeling; S5 Exposure integral index calculation; S6 Interpretable output of results; S7 Digital twin feedback and optimization. This invention is the first to deeply couple light environment factors with thermal environment factors and human behavioral responses, overcoming the limitations of traditional thermal comfort assessments that only focus on a single thermal index. By automatically extracting complex relationships through a deep learning model, it improves the accuracy and robustness of comfort prediction. Compared with methods that simply use indices such as PMV / UTCI, this invention provides more accurate predictions of subjective thermal sensation in outdoor dynamic environments, and its prediction of behavioral responses fills a gap in existing technology.
